    Hi All,

    I have a very dumb question, The cleaning sponge that comes with a soldering station, should this sponge be wet?
    And how often do you use it to clean your tip?

    #2 6 years ago

    Yep get it wet. You can clean it a lot, when going from 1 pin to the next (or whatever you're soldering), or at the end of the job. I don't overly clean mine during the process and my tip is fine. Just make sure to clean it at the end with the umm...what the hell do you call that metal stuff?

    #3 6 years ago

    Yes, the sponge should be wet. I actually clean my tip quite a bit. Crud and excess solder builds up fairly quickly. Once you start to use the soldering station, you will get a feel as to when the tip needs cleaning. The tip will stop to conduct heat well, and there will be black buildup on it.

    #4 6 years ago

    Not wet, damp. You clean the tip when it builds up with solder. Could be after a few solder pads are done.

    I don't use a sponge but rather the brass steel wool looking stuff. Cleans better and doesn't dip the temperature of the iron.
